The most awesomest family vacation EVER

In October 2012, we took the best family vacation on the Disney Wonder.  It was a special Pixar Cruise that went from LA to San Francisco then to San Diego and Ensenada.  It didn't matter because there was so much to do we didn't get off the ship once!
